53 Power to make by-laws
Where the undertakers have no power under the Local Government Act 1993 to make by-laws, they may with the approval of the Minister and the consent of the Governor make by-laws for the purposes of this Act or of the special Act.
By-laws made under this section shall be kept posted by the undertakers in some public place within the water district.
By-laws made under this section shall, upon publication in the Gazette, have the force of law within the limits of the special Act, and shall be enforceable in the same manner as by-laws made under the Local Government Act 1993.
